State Assembly to sit for four days from April 22
Juhar (right) with Kadzim (second right) and the Sabah Assembly entourage during the visit.
Kota Kinabalu: The Sabah State Assembly will resume sitting for four days, starting April 22.

Speaker Datuk Seri Kadzim M Yahya said the meeting would be officiated by Head of State Tun Juhar Mahiruddin.

“Our purpose of paying a visit to Juhar today is to ask him to complete the Opening Ceremony of the Fifth Term and First Meeting of the Sixteenth State Legislative Assembly on April 18.

“After the inauguration, we will hold an Aidilfitri feast for all those present. The conference will start on April 22 until April 25,” he said.

Kadzim said Juhar had agreed to attend and advised that amendments be made to some standing rules that are no longer relevant.

“As a former Speaker himself, Juhar knows that any rules that are no longer applicable must be reviewed before amendments can be made.

“We are studying to amend any standing rules that are no longer relevant,” said Kadzim during the courtesy visit at Istana Seri Kinabalu.

Also present were Deputy Speaker Datuk Yong We Kong and Brigadier General Datuk Al Hambra Juhar.
